Output 56de958ab40bc8fc060a02cf28c334eb203826fb0b57ae856ef45b7ae9d501d3:7

value
7195500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8247b8bc090cfe2a4e952325b36eb681f64ed6b OP_EQUAL
address
3JUfxhL1HkNyHSsznSLkVYR7jtypDPqAgL
transaction
56de958ab40bc8fc060a02cf28c334eb203826fb0b57ae856ef45b7ae9d501d3
spent
true